Info Junkie: Joe Norris

By Staff Reports, posted Oct 21, 2016
Joe Norris

Joe Norris

Vice president and CIO, 
NHRMC

As the chief information officer of New Hanover Regional Medical Center, it’s Joe Norris’ job to find innovative ways technology can be used to support of the hospital’s physicians, clinicians and staff. NHRMC is a teaching hospital, regional referral center and level-two trauma center. 

He’s got a busy job, so Norris needs to stay connected and be versatile. “I’m thrilled with my Microsoft Surface Book, which combines the best features of a desktop, laptop and tablet into one device.”

For news, he regularly reads Modern Healthcare to “understand the challenges ahead for the industry” and Gartner research to keep up with technology trends.

Among his favorite sites is Lifehacker, which he says is “great for helping you find simple ways to be more efficient throughout your daily life.” He’s also a fan of the photo blog Where Cool Things Happen, featuring images from around the world related to the human experience, travel and technology.

Looking for a good book? Norris recommends Lincoln on Leadership by Donald T. Phillips. “So many of his principles are still true to this day.”

He calls the Flipboard app on his iPad a huge time-saver. It “allows me to build a very personalized electronic magazine for all of my news and social media feeds into one place.”

So who’s his digital hero? ”I’m really amazed at the results that Tony Hsieh, CEO of Zappos, has been able to accomplish with a truly unique approach to customer service and leading employees.”
